Applications
1-(3-Aminopropyl)-4-methylpiperazine is used as a precursor in organic synthesis for the preparation of furan-2-carboxylic acid [3-(4-methyl-piperazin-1-yl)-propyl]-amide by reacting with furan-2-carbonyl chloride.
Notes
Air sensitive. Keep in a dry, cool and well-ventilated place. Keep container tightly closed.
